The Seattle Seahawks have many reasons why they are Super Bowl Champions, but the one that stood out all season is team Unity. Today, we hear from the team Chaplin, JonathanRainey, with an insider’s perspective on what made this team special. In this inspiring interview, Jonathan Rainey shares his unique journey blending faith and football, the importance of identity, and how spiritual principles can guide athletes through stress, injury, and life transitions.
